/* | ||
* Creates and configures a HTTPS server with a SNIMatcher that | ||
* expects a specific SNI name to be sent by the connection client. | ||
* The test uses a HttpClient to issue a couple of requests with the URI having | ||
* a IP address literal as the host. For one of the request, the HttpClient | ||
* is configured with specific ServerName(s) through HttpClient.sslParameters() | ||
* and for the other request, it isn't. | ||
* The test then verifies that for such requests with a IP address literal as the host, | ||
* the HttpClient sends across the ServerName(s) if any has been configured on the client. | ||
*/ | ||

/* | ||
* Creates and configures a HTTPS server with a SNIMatcher that | ||
* expects a specific SNI name to be sent by the connection client. | ||
* The test uses a HttpClient to issue a couple of requests with the URI having | ||
* a hostname (i.e. not a IP address literal) as the host. For one of the request, | ||
* the HttpClient is configured with specific ServerName(s) through | ||
* HttpClient.sslParameters() and for the other request, it isn't. | ||
* The test then verifies that for such requests with a hostname | ||
* (i.e. not a IP address literal) in the request URI, | ||
* the HttpClient never sends ServerName(s) that may have been configured on the | ||
* client and instead it sends the hostname (from the request URI) as the ServerName | ||
* for each of the request. | ||
*/ | ||
